Macoma Terrace
London
SE18 2QN

What sort of street is this?
  • Who lives here
  • How much properties are worth
  • Which businesses are based here

Residents and Property Prices

Browse residents of SE18
Address Last sold Price Occupier info
47 Macoma Terrace, London, SE18 2QN View Details
First Floor Flat 15, Macoma Terrace, London, SE18 2QN View Details
Flat Ground Floor 15, Macoma Terrace, London, SE18 2QN View Details
15a, Macoma Terrace, London, SE18 2QN 31 Mar 2016 £410,000 View Details
15b, Macoma Terrace, London, SE18 2QN View Details
1, Macoma Terrace, London, SE18 2QN View Details
2, Macoma Terrace, London, SE18 2QN View Details
3, Macoma Terrace, London, SE18 2QN 12 Feb 2009 £165,000 View Details
4, Macoma Terrace, London, SE18 2QN 01 Apr 2022 £585,000 View Details
5, Macoma Terrace, London, SE18 2QN View Details
6, Macoma Terrace, London, SE18 2QN 27 Jul 2023 £595,000 View Details
7, Macoma Terrace, London, SE18 2QN View Details
8, Macoma Terrace, London, SE18 2QN 12 Mar 1999 £98,500 View Details
9, Macoma Terrace, London, SE18 2QN 26 Jan 1995 £48,000 View Details
10, Macoma Terrace, London, SE18 2QN 18 May 2001 £139,995 View Details
11, Macoma Terrace, London, SE18 2QN View Details
12, Macoma Terrace, London, SE18 2QN 16 Jul 1999 £70,000   View Details
First Floor Flat, 12, Macoma Terrace, London, SE18 2QN View Details
Flat Ground Floor, 12, Macoma Terrace, London, SE18 2QN View Details
13, Macoma Terrace, London, SE18 2QN View Details
14, Macoma Terrace, London, SE18 2QN View Details
15, Macoma Terrace, London, SE18 2QN View Details
Flat 1st, 15, Macoma Terrace, London, SE18 2QN View Details
16, Macoma Terrace, London, SE18 2QN View Details
18, Macoma Terrace, London, SE18 2QN View Details
46 Macoma Terrace, Plumstead, London, SE18 2QN View Details
56 Macoma Terrace, Tuam Road, London, SE18 2QN View Details

Map

  • Expand Map
Close   X

Businesses in SE18 2QN

Details

Bted Properties Limited

3, Macoma Terrace, Woolwich, London, SE18 2QN
View Details

Whip 'n' Fresh Ltd - Commercial Premises Cleaning

8, Macoma Terrace, Woolwich, London, SE18 2QN
View Details

Enquiry Housing Consultancy Limited - Management and Business Consultants

10, Macoma Terrace, Woolwich, London, SE18 2QN
View Details

Fresh & Co Group Limited - Commercial Premises Cleaning

8, Macoma Terrace, Woolwich, London, SE18 2QN
View Details

Smell 'n' Fresh Ltd - Chemicals Distribution and Wholesale

8, Macoma Terrace, Woolwich, London, SE18 2QN
View Details

Sweetness & Luxe Ltd - Aromatherapy

8, Macoma Terrace, Woolwich, London, SE18 2QN
View Details